My grandmother was diagnosed with Alzheimer’s when I was 10 or 12-years-old. She lived with us for a couple of years when the disease was really beginning to take hold of her mind. It definitely wasn’t easy on any of us, especially her.
The odd thing is that when the disease finally overtook her, she found some measure of peace. She was living in a nursing home at that point, and she thought she was living back at home with her parents and siblings. She had no idea who we were, but she was probably happier than I ever knew her to be.
